The numbers先看数字
A winter jacket that is genuinely warm enough for snow costs roughly RM150–400 to buy in Malaysia. Renting the equivalent is RM50 for 10 days.在马来西亚买一件真正能应付雪地的冬季外套,大约要 RM150–400。 租一件同等的,10 天 RM50。
Add delivery within West Malaysia (RM8) and dry cleaning (RM20, waived if you clean it yourself) and one jacket for one trip costs you about RM78 all in. The RM100 deposit comes back to you the day you return it, so it is not a cost — it is money parked temporarily.加上西马寄送费(RM8)和干洗费(RM20, 自己送洗则免收),一件外套一趟旅程全部加起来大约 RM78。 RM100 的押金在归还当天就退还,所以那不算成本,只是暂时押在那里。
So the comparison is roughly RM78 versus RM150–400, for one trip.所以比较起来大概就是:一趟旅程 RM78,对上 RM150–400。
The part people forget: it is not just one jacket大家忘记的部分:要买的不只一件外套
A cold-weather trip is rarely solved by a jacket alone. You also need a sweater, probably snow boots, and a hat, scarf and gloves. Bought separately, that is a meaningful amount of money for items you will use once, and boots in particular take up a lot of luggage space for something you will not wear again in Malaysia.去冷的地方,很少只靠一件外套就能解决。 你还需要毛衣、多半还要雪靴,以及帽子、围巾、手套。 分开买起来是一笔不小的钱,而这些东西你只会用一次; 尤其雪靴,占行李空间又大,回到马来西亚也不会再穿。
The honest framing is not "renting is cheaper than buying". It is: a winter wardrobe in a tropical country is a wardrobe you use once and store forever. Renting removes the storing-forever part.更诚实的说法不是「租比买便宜」,而是:在热带国家拥有一整套冬装,等于拥有一套穿一次、然后收一辈子的衣服。租借省掉的是「收一辈子」那部分。
When you should buy instead什么情况该用买的
- You travel somewhere cold more than once a year. At that frequency the maths turns over fairly quickly, and owning is simply more convenient.你一年会去冷的地方超过一次。到那个频率,帐很快就翻过来了,而且自己有一套单纯比较方便。
- You are going for an extended period — a semester, a work posting, a month or more. Rental is priced for trips, not for living somewhere.你要去很长一段时间 —— 一个学期、外派、一个月以上。 租借的定价是为旅行设计的,不是为长住。
- Base layers, socks and underwear. Always buy these. They are worn against the skin, they are cheap, and we do not rent them.发热衣、袜子、内衣。这些一定要自己买。贴身穿的,而且便宜,我们也不出租。
- You genuinely love the jacket. That is a perfectly good reason and no spreadsheet overrules it.你就是很喜欢那件外套。这是完全成立的理由,再怎么算帐也赢不过它。
The middle option most people miss多数人没想到的中间选项
You do not have to choose one or the other for everything. A common approach: buy your own thermal base layers and socks, and rent the expensive outer items — the down jacket, the boots. You end up owning the cheap things you would want fresh anyway, and renting the costly things you would otherwise store for a decade.你不必所有东西都选同一边。常见的做法是: 发热内层和袜子自己买,贵的外层 —— 羽绒服、雪靴 —— 用租的。 结果是:便宜、你本来就想要全新的东西归自己; 贵、买了会收十年的东西用租的。
